Director-Regulatory Affairs The candidate leads Health Plans regulatory affairs for all lines of business. Analyzes and interprets regulations that impact the health plan, and ensures that regulatory requirements are met. Ensures that materials produced by the health plan are in compliance with regulatory requirements across all lines of business. Develops and maintains a cadence for communicating regulatory changes, and trains leaders on regulatory requirements. Partners with Health Government Affairs to ensure consistency in interpretation of major legislative changes. Creates a culture of collaboration, responsibility and accountability resulting in highly successful outcomes such that Health Plans becomes the benchmark. A Masters Degree required, J.D. preferred. Healthcare regulatory experience strongly preferred. In addition, experience and expertise with healthcare payers and providers, strongly desired. Requires 7-10 years of experience in a healthcare or regulated organization. Familiarity with operations of a health plan including to, regulatory requirements, compliance, financial, quality assurance, and human resources procedures in the healthcare environment. Should have experience simultaneously managing multiple complex projects involving multiple partners, interests, and goals. Must have strong blend of management skills and technical expertise demonstrated by effective communication, planning, and decision-making skills/knowledge. Must have excellent attention to detail, critical thinking skills, and analytics skills. Should have knowledge of healthcare Federal, State, and Local regulatory agency guidelines and laws related to Medicare, Marketplace, and Commercial health insurance.
